Is LEGO Technic just a big parking lot these days?
I really like LEGO Technic. That’s exactly why I can totally relate to the current discussion on Reddit. The same question keeps coming up there: Does Technic consist almost entirely of cars these days?
That’s not entirely fair. But it’s not completely wrong either.
I collect the large 1:8-scale supercars myself and wouldn’t want to be without my Porsche, Bugatti, Lamborghini, or Ferrari. These models look impressive, take a long time to build, and really stand out on the shelf. For many fans, they’re even their first foray into LEGO Technic.
So the real problem isn’t the car. It’s the lack of variety.
In the past, the technology itself was the star
In Reddit discussions, older classics are mentioned time and again. These include the LEGO Technic 8880 Super Car, the 8480 Space Shuttle, and the 8043 motorized crawler excavator.
These models represent an era when gears, cable mechanisms, pneumatic systems, and motors were not meant to be hidden beneath a body as smooth as possible. The mechanical components were visible and often the most important part of the entire set.
To this day, many fans cite the 8043 in particular as an example of how a large Technic model should be designed: The functions weren’t just an added bonus. They were the real reason to build the model.
The community misses machines with character
Among the newer sets, models that offer more than just a nice body are receiving particular praise. These include the CAT D11 Bulldozer (42131), the Heavy-Duty Tow Truck (42128), and the Volvo FMX Truck with Electric Excavator (42175).

These are models that stand out for more than just their design. People talk about the pneumatic systems, gearboxes, cable mechanisms, motors, suspension systems, and features that you can actually use once the model is assembled.
Unusual ideas demonstrate the potential
A particularly nice counterexample to the Car Wave set is the Planetarium 42179. This model demonstrates how LEGO Technic can make motion easy to understand without needing wheels or a sports car license.

What the Fans Want
- More excavators, cranes, and agricultural machinery
- More pneumatic components and visible gears
- Airplanes, helicopters, and ships
- Unusual Machines and Mechanical Models
- useful motorized features
- More alternative B-models again
My Conclusion
I think the criticism on Reddit is justified, but it’s not fundamentally directed at cars. Many fans love supercars. They just want to see more boldness and more variety again.
LEGO Technic can continue to offer cars. But amid all the race cars, there should be more room again for pneumatic systems, cranes, excavators, aircraft, and unusual machines.
Technic isn’t just meant to show what a vehicle looks like. Above all, the series is meant to show how technology works.
